+ ("find", (RStringList "names", [String "directory"]), 107, [],
+ [InitBasicFS, Always, TestOutputList (
+ [["find"; "/"]], ["lost+found"]);
+ InitBasicFS, Always, TestOutputList (
+ [["touch"; "/a"];
+ ["mkdir"; "/b"];
+ ["touch"; "/b/c"];
+ ["find"; "/"]], ["a"; "b"; "b/c"; "lost+found"]);
+ InitBasicFS, Always, TestOutputList (
+ [["mkdir_p"; "/a/b/c"];
+ ["touch"; "/a/b/c/d"];
+ ["find"; "/a/b/"]], ["c"; "c/d"])],
+ "find all files and directories",
+ "\
+This command lists out all files and directories, recursively,
+starting at C<directory>. It is essentially equivalent to
+running the shell command C<find directory -print> but some
+post-processing happens on the output, described below.
+
+This returns a list of strings I<without any prefix>. Thus
+if the directory structure was:
+
+ /tmp/a
+ /tmp/b
+ /tmp/c/d
+
+then the returned list from C<guestfs_find> C</tmp> would be
+4 elements:
+
+ a
+ b
+ c
+ c/d
+
+If C<directory> is not a directory, then this command returns
+an error.
+
+The returned list is sorted.");
